Isidro Lopez - vocals and alto sax with accompaniment by his orchestra - unless otherwise noted.
Isidro "El Indio" Lopez (his father was a full-blooded Apache Mescalero from New Mexico) is one of the founding "fathers" of Tejano Music. He began to record in the late 1940s with Narciso Martinez, Tony De La Rosa, and Eugenio Gutierrez's Orchestra for the pioneering, regional IDEAL recording company. His appealing, smooth yet emotional voice, charismatic personality, and superb saxophone work soon made him very popular and encouraged him to front his own, distinctly hot Tejano dance orchestra. Isidro Lopez in no time became the brightest star on the emerging Tejano music scene. This CD contains 15 more early hits recorded at the height of his long career.
